An outer space walkabout
June 9th–July 19th
It had been a long voyage, full of strange and unexpected events (especially in the first half of their escape), but the refugees from Junkworld Gehenna finally reached their destination, a class-M moon belonging to the gas giant known only by its alpha-numerical designation: S16P3J4W11V18, so chosen because a few of the former Junkworlders had ties with a smuggling group that had their secret base there. With help from the smugglers, the former Junkworlders were able to make themselves a new home on the forest-covered moon.
With the influx of refugees, there was finally enough of a labor force for smugglers and Junkworlders alike to start taking advantage of the moon’s natural resources. Now, more than a year since the refugees made it planetside, the Junkworlders’ ship, The Empress of Moths, has been sent with a hold full of trade goods to Portabellow Station: a hollowed-out planetoid whose interior is one extremely large marketplace. Here refugees and smugglers alike can sell their goods, buy supplies, and trade goods and services, while the Empress herself undergoes a rather thorough refurbishing at the ship docks.
Of course, what refugees and smugglers alike don’t realize is that there are still bounties on many of them--and some of those bounties are for fairly high sums.
